To check transmission fluid on a Nissan Sentra, park the car on a level surface, warm up the engine, and remove the transmission dipstick. Wipe it clean, re-insert it, and then pull it out to check the fluid level and condition. This process ensures accurate and reliable measurements. If you have a “U” shaped pick you can slide it under the metal bracket part of the tube and disengage the clip. The clip gets pushed at 90 degrees to the tube. Top.You must locate the fill/level plug if your CVT uses plugs rather than a dipstick. On plug types, the fluid must be level with the threaded portion of the plug hole. For guidelines on checking and filling fluids, consult the owner’s manual or get in touch with the dealer.Unbolt the bracket from the block (it is usually an 8mm or 10mm bolt) and pull it out. If it isn’t easy to pull out, then go under your car where you can easily get to the tube and push up on it. If it doesn’t come out as it should have, you will need to remove the oil pan. The automatic transmission dipstick is located on the passenger side of the engine right by the black fuse panel boxes. It is held in place by a 10mm bolt. Remove that 10mm bolt & the transmission dipstick can then be pulled out allowing you to check your transmission …Jan 26, 2023 · These transmissions are not sealed.
